Leading Landscaping Installation Approaches

Upgrading an exterior landscape requires a careful focus on implementation practices that provide both durability and aesthetic appeal. Proper outdoor planning begins with soil preparation, establishing ideal conditions for plant growth. This entails measuring soil acidity and nutrient composition, before amending as necessary.

Furthermore, careful plant selection plays a vital role; picking native species can strengthen sustainability while decreasing maintenance needs. Correct planting practices, including proper depth and spacing, assist in forming solid root systems.

Furthermore, hardscape installations, such as walkways and patios, should be set up with careful consideration of drainage and surface leveling to prevent future damage. Employing premium materials ensures longevity and improves the overall design.

Whether drip or sprinkler-based, irrigation systems need to be planned with efficiency in mind, encouraging healthy growth while minimizing water usage. Finally, incorporating mulching techniques protects soil and plants, further contributing to a thriving landscape. Together, these methods establish the groundwork for effective landscaping projects.

Categories Of Irrigation Systems

When exploring the most effective options for watering landscapes, familiarizing yourself with the range of irrigation systems available is essential for maximizing efficiency while promoting plant health. Drip irrigation targets water delivery directly at the plant root level, limiting evaporation and excess runoff, making it especially well-suited for gardens and flowerbeds. Sprinkler systems provide flexible and broad coverage for expansive areas, with a variety of stationary and rotating head options. Soaker hoses offer a soft and consistent watering method for row crops, enabling thorough penetration into the soil. Finally, subsurface irrigation involves buried pipes or tubes, ensuring efficient moisture delivery below the surface, limiting the growth of weeds. Each irrigation system comes with its own set of unique benefits, enabling landscape professionals to choose the most appropriate system according to their specific needs and environmental factors.

Water Preservation Strategies

Water conservation remains a fundamental aspect of environmentally conscious landscaping approaches. Advanced irrigation methods, such as targeted drip irrigation and rainwater collection, greatly reduce water waste while preserving landscape vitality. Drip irrigation systems supply water straight to plant roots, limiting water loss through evaporation and runoff. Rainwater harvesting systems collect and retain rainwater for future use, providing a sustainable water source for gardens and lawns.

Moreover, xeriscaping—designing landscapes with drought-resistant plants—further conserves water by reducing the need for irrigation. The use of mulch around plants preserves soil moisture and keeps weeds at bay, boosting water conservation efforts. The use of intelligent irrigation controllers that adapt watering routines based on weather patterns additionally helps maximize water conservation. Combined, these methods support environmentally responsible landscaping and help ensure lasting water sustainability.

Commonly Asked Questions

What Are the Key Factors to Think About Before Beginning a Landscaping Project?

Prior to beginning a landscaping project, one should consider design preferences, budget, soil conditions, local climate, the desired functionality of the space, and maintenance requirements to guarantee a sustainable and successful outcome.

How Do I Pick the Most Suitable Plants for My Climate?

To identify the most suitable plant species for a specific region, you should consider regional temperature variations, precipitation levels, soil type, and light availability. Furthermore, choosing indigenous plants can enhance resilience and benefit surrounding ecosystems effectively.

What Is the Typical Timeline for a Landscaping Project?

A typical landscaping project timeline varies anywhere from a few weeks to multiple months, depending on project size and complexity. Elements like weather conditions, design approval, and plant availability can also influence overall duration considerably.

Are Eco-Friendly Landscaping Options Available?

Yes, environmentally friendly landscaping options include native plants, xeriscaping, rain gardens, and organic gardening practices. These options encourage biodiversity, lower water consumption, and decrease chemical use, developing eco-friendly outdoor areas that support both communities and nature.

How Can I Incorporate Hardscaping Into My Landscape Design?

Including hardscaping into landscaping design requires choosing materials like wood, stone, or concrete for patios, pathways, and walls. Positioning these elements harmoniously improves aesthetics while creating useful areas for outdoor activities and relaxation.
